Enjoy the City of Lights! Find yourself transported to the glamorous Paris of the roaring twenties. Jump aboard an open platform bus, cruise down les Champs-Elysées, admire the Eiffel Tower and conclude your day by enjoying a picturesque sunset from a charming terrace in Montmartre.

In this fast-paced Ticket to Ride game, players race one another to visit the most iconic locations of the city and complete their Destination Tickets. The winning player will efficiently utilize the Parisian bus network in this new and very unique board map.
